Tenho duas tabelas que se corresponde pelo mesmo id, quero fazer um SELECT trazendo dados das duas tabelas, porém não quero que se repitam os dados da primeira tabela como exemplos abaixo:
Como eu faço:
SELECT a.nome, b.status FROM tabela a
LEFT JOIN tabela b ON a.id = b.id
Print:
ID NOME STATUS
1 A 1
1 A 2
1 A 3
Como o status é variável gostaria que chamasse o id e o nome apenas uma vez e todos os status da tabela b.
Exemplo:
ID NOME STATUS
1 A 1
2
3
Como faço para não repetir o ID e o NOME da tabela a?
Pergunta
Tchello
Tenho duas tabelas que se corresponde pelo mesmo id, quero fazer um SELECT trazendo dados das duas tabelas, porém não quero que se repitam os dados da primeira tabela como exemplos abaixo:
Como eu faço:
SELECT a.nome, b.status FROM tabela a
LEFT JOIN tabela b ON a.id = b.id
Print:
ID NOME STATUS
1 A 1
1 A 2
1 A 3
Como o status é variável gostaria que chamasse o id e o nome apenas uma vez e todos os status da tabela b.
Exemplo:
ID NOME STATUS
1 A 1
2
3
Como faço para não repetir o ID e o NOME da tabela a?
Desde já agradeço
Link para o comentário
Compartilhar em outros sites
3 respostass a esta questão
Posts Recomendados
Participe da discussão
Você pode postar agora e se registrar depois. Se você já tem uma conta, acesse agora para postar com sua conta.